Norwood Systems (NOR) has received a NZ$639,000 (just over A$603,000) purchase order from long-term customer Spark NZ for services across the new financial year.

The purchase order follows on from an agreement initially signed in January 2020.

Under this agreement, Norwood has provided Spark with its own branded version of Norwood’s world voicemail services and applications, dubbed Spark Voicemail.

Spark commenced promoting Spark Voicemail in March 2020.

Norwood’s CEO and Founder Paul Ostergaard is pleased with the purchase order.

“Spark NZ has been an excellent customer for Norwood, and an important reference point for the strong benefits Telco clients can receive by implementing a similar visual voicemail solution,” he said.

“I look forward to our relationship growing, with Spark Voicemail continuing to be a desirable value added service and a point of differentiation for Spark NZ.”

Last month, the company received a further $170,000 contract for software development services from Avicena Systems for the Avicena Sentinel pathogen screening instrument, Automated Lamp Testing System (ALTS).

On the market this morning, Norwood was trading up 31.6 per cent and is trading at 2.5 cents per share at 11:01 am AEST.
